This morning, (before church!), I volunteered with Kids Against Hunger as a part of my church's Hunger Awareness Weekend. Church hosted a garden swap, food drive, and Kids Against Hunger this morning. Having previously participated in Kids Against Hunger events at church and Valparaiso University, I signed up right away! Kids Against Hunger is a meal packing organization that uses volunteers and donations to pack meals to deliver to hungry youth all over the world. I, in my heels and hairnet (sorry, no picture), was working on the weight checking station - the packages have to be weighed to make sure they are consistent and meet the dietary information located on the packages.
Before 9am, I helped package about 140 6-serving meal packages! Definitely, a project I will try again!
